Porn is a business just like anything else as the article shows.
Internet porn brings in $1 billion to $2 billion of the estimated $10 billion to $14 billion U.S. consumers spend annually on hard-core smut, The New York Times reported in May 2001. That includes hotel, cable and satellite pay-per-view, movie cassettes, DVDs, phone sex, adult toys and explicit magazines.
That makes the porn industry a bigger moneymaker than the NFL, NBA and Major League Baseball combined.
And it creates a blue-chip list of corporations making millions selling or delivering porn movies.
Two years ago, 40 percent of all hotel rooms offered pay-per-view porn, which made $190 million a year, The Times reported. That topped profits from mini-bars.
But two problems are eating into Internet porn profits: free porn and the need to get more customers.
At the trade show, one company paid local strippers to hand out CD-roms holding 4,000 downloadable dirty pictures.
"The free stuff is a problem," says Jay Kopita, the 33-year-old communications director at .com, a Web site that serves as a Yellow Pages for porn webmasters. Part of his job is to report cyber porn news and trends.
"What you're seeing now a lot is people having trouble finding ways to make money," says Kopita.
In this business it takes 400 hits on a pay-for-porn Web site to get one paying customer. That's why porn sellers need new customers in significant millions to get excited.
